To solve the weakly-singular Volterra integro-differential equations, the combined method of the Laplace Transform Method and the Adomian Decomposition Method is used. As a result, series solutions of the equations are constructed. In order to explore the rapid decay of the equations, the pade approximation is used. Some new stability results are given for a delay integro-differential equation. A basis theorem on the behavior of solutions of delay integro-differential equations is established. As a consequence of this theorem, a stability criterion is obtained.

In this paper stability inequalities for the linear nonhomogeneous Volterra delay integro-differential equation (VDIDE) is being established. The particular problems are encountered to show applicability of method and confirm predicted theoretical analysis.

A new class of numerical methods for Volterra integro-differential equations with memory is developed. The methods are based on the combination of general linear methods with compound quadrature rules.
